After doing some googling, there is no longer a paid Tapatalk app for Android. They moved to a single app system. You can no longer upgrade to Pro status. If you were already a Pro user, you get to keep that status which is connected to your Tapatalk login. Beyond that, everybody gets the free version with ads.

Autorec will install recovery again like on ZVC but you'll end up with the ZVC modified kernel which will break Knock Code. I do believe there is a custom kernel that will restore it but I can't say for sure.
Just rooting ZVD is fine but it's the recovery and restoration of the laf partition that is needed that will break one of the main features of the update.
